‘The chain making project’ continued and evolved.  We decided to measure our chains today.  We talked about how many inches long our chain was as we lined it up with the numbers on the tape measure.  We also looked at how many feet it was closest to.  Our longest chain was 150 inches long and closest to 12 feet!

This morning there was interest around finding creative ways to use a few long strips of paper that were in the scrap paper basket.  We added long strips of colorful printed paper to the art center in response.  One friend had linked two strips of paper together to make a chain.  I said, “I wonder how long you could make that if you kept adding more links?”.  Several friends were eager to find out!  Friends enjoyed counting how many links they had as well as finding out if they could make a chain as tall as themselves.

We continued exploring color this morning using primary colored water to mix.  Friends used squeeze bottles filled with the three primary colors to experiment with making secondary colors and their hues.  Hannah discovered that she could add yellow to one side of a long tray filled with blue and watch it slowly fade from yellow to lime green to green to turquoise as it slowly mixed.  It became a great visual representation of how the color changes as it mixes.
